Hilo / Hawaii County Requirements
2 requirementsHawaii Cottage Food Law
Hawaii allows home food production under its Cottage Food Exemption. Non-potentially hazardous foods can be sold directly to consumers. Products must be labeled with the producer's name, address, and required information.
County of Hawaii Finance Department — Business License
Hilo (Hawaii County) requires a County business registration and applicable permits. Contact the County Finance Department for business license requirements. This license must be renewed annually and displayed at your place of business.
Hawaii State Requirements
2 requirementsHawaii Department of Taxation — General Excise Tax License
Hawaii does not have a traditional sales tax but requires all businesses to pay a General Excise Tax (GET) on gross income from business activities. The GET rate is 4% (4.5% in Honolulu). All businesses must register for a GET license with the Hawaii Department of Taxation.
Hawaii Department of Health — Food Safety Manager Certification
While cottage food producers may be exempt from food manager certification, it is strongly recommended for food safety best practices.
Federal Requirements
1 requirementEIN (Employer Identification Number)
Required if you have employees or operate as an LLC or corporation. Free from the IRS.
